Understanding the affordability check in online gambling

The affordability check is a crucial aspect of online gambling that ensures players can afford the risks associated with their gambling activities. It involves assessing a player’s financial situation to determine if they can afford to gamble without any adverse effects on their well-being. The check takes into account various factors such as income, expenditure, and any potential financial vulnerabilities.

Online gambling platforms in the UK are required to conduct affordability checks on their players to promote responsible gambling and prevent individuals from gambling beyond their means. These checks are not only beneficial for players but also for the operators, as they help in maintaining a safe and sustainable gambling environment.

The role of the UK Gambling Commission in regulating affordability checks

The UK Gambling Commission (UKGC) plays a vital role in regulating the affordability checks conducted by online gambling operators. The commission sets out guidelines and requirements that operators must adhere to when assessing the affordability of their players. This ensures that the checks are conducted consistently and effectively across the industry.

The UKGC also monitors the implementation of affordability checks and takes action against operators who fail to comply with the regulations. By enforcing these checks, the commission aims to protect vulnerable individuals from the potential harms of excessive gambling and promote responsible gambling practices.

How affordability checks work in online gambling

Affordability checks at online gambling companies involve a thorough assessment of a player’s financial situation. Operators collect information from players during the registration process, such as income, employment status, and monthly expenses. This data is then used to determine if a player can afford the risks associated with gambling.

Operators may also use additional sources of information, such as credit checks, to obtain a more comprehensive view of a player’s financial circumstances. These checks help identify individuals who may be at risk of gambling-related harm and allow operators to take appropriate measures, such as implementing deposit limits or offering support and guidance.

Tips for maintaining a healthy gambling balance

To maintain a healthy gambling balance, it is crucial to establish and adhere to a set of responsible gambling practices. Here are some tips to help you achieve this:

  1. Set a budget: Determine how much money you can comfortably afford to spend on gambling and stick to it. Never exceed your budget, even if you are tempted to chase losses or potential winnings.
  2. Take breaks: Avoid continuous gambling sessions and take regular breaks. This will help you maintain a clear mind and prevent impulsive decision-making.
  3. Set time limits: Allocate a specific amount of time for gambling activities and ensure that it does not interfere with your daily responsibilities or personal life.
  4. Seek support: If you find it difficult to maintain a healthy gambling balance, consider seeking support from friends, family, or professional organizations that specialize in responsible gambling.

Resources for responsible gambling and financial health

If you or someone you know is struggling with maintaining a healthy gambling balance, several resources are available to provide support and guidance. The UKGC website offers information on responsible gambling, self-exclusion, and helpline contacts for those in need of assistance. Additionally, organizations such as GamCare and Gamblers Anonymous provide confidential support and counseling services to help individuals overcome gambling-related issues.
